Nigerian Striker Halts Transfer Negotiations With Abia Warriors; Keen On Overseas Move

Abia Warriors and Super Eagles Team B forward, Sunday Megwo, has halted contract renewal negotiations with Nigeria Professional Football League side Abia Warriors amidst transfer talks with clubs abroad, Footy-Africa reports.

A source close to the player revealed that the striker is eager to leave the Umuahia-based club, with several teams across Europe and Africa competing for the highly rated forward’s signature.

“Sunday could have left during the January transfer window, but the club pleaded with him to finish the season, as they were pushing for a place in the CAF Confederation Cup,” the source said.

“He played a key role in helping the team secure a ticket to the CAF Confederation Cup for the first time in the club’s history. The job is done, and now he is keen to leave for his first professional contract abroad.”

The lanky forward was one of the standout performers in the 2024/2025 Nigeria Professional Football League season, scoring 12 goals and providing 5 assists in 34 games—finishing as the league’s third-highest scorer.
